**Q: What do I need to know about the consent banner rollout?**

A: The banner ships to all Thornvale Marketplace regions next sprint. Contractors: don't modify banner copy — legal at Hollis & Reade signed off on exact wording. Rollout is flag-gated per region; flip order is fixed, no exceptions. Test in staging only. Telemetry goes to the Cresset pipeline; consent state is write-once. If staging's flag console locks you out, recovery access requires the passphrase below.

strongbox words: druvan-lamys-eliius-jorax-istox-soreth-ulays-gilix-ralix-oliiel-norwyn-casvan-praius

Break-glass access — Mergewell dedupe console. Support staff may invoke break-glass only when duplicate customer records block an active escalation and the data steward is unreachable. Every invocation is logged and reviewed the next business day, so document your reasoning carefully. To activate the emergency session, enter the recovery passphrase shown below.

strongbox words: oliael-gilax-lamael

Subject: Image cache leak — ownership change

For this week's sync: the memory leak in the Pixelbin thumbnail cache is being reassigned. Root cause is suspected in the eviction callback; investigation notes are in the tracker. Going forward, all leak-related work and status updates will be handled by:

signatory, yahog-badug: Quenix Ulaael